Live Remix: within eight months great jazz artists have been hosted by my radio show ( www.bertallot.com ) and every one of them was asked to improvise on the acappella version of What's Going On by Marvin Gaye.
This work has been closed at the Red Bull Academy Music Studio in New York.
The tracks were, then, mixed by Alessio Bertallot, at the Milan BlueScore Studios . Video direction by Marco Ligabue.
Vocal _ Marvin Gaye
Bass _ Thundercat
Guitar _ Jean Paul "Bluey" Maunick
Drums _ Nate Smith
Piano _ Jason Lindner
